Episode 2: “The Rwandan Genocide – One Hundred Days of Slaughter” explores how colonial divisions, extremist propaganda, and international indifference led to one of the fastest genocides in modern history. The episode traces the manufactured Hutu–Tutsi divide, the rise of Hutu Power ideology, and the role of media in inciting violence. When the killings began, neighbors turned on neighbors as the world failed to intervene.
